1. i want to replace the dash a/c vents on the passenger side, but can't figure out hot to get the trim piece off.... do i have to take off the dash pad? then what?

2. i'm trying to take drivers door panel off to repaint it. i have all of the screws i see out, but the arm rest screws are stripped out. is there another screw inder it?

thanks guys.
Lee
 
To start off with the AC vents. I replaced all of mine several years ago and YES you must remove the whole dash pad in order to change them and the trim piece doesn't need to come off IIRC.

I just had my door panel off yesterday and you should have removed 4 screws along the bottom of the panel, 1 screw on the rearward end of the panel just below the door arm rest, 2 screws on the arm rest, 2 screws on the door release insert piece, and then unscrew the pull knob and remove the panel.

EDIT: The arm rest will not come off because there is a screw on the backside of the panel holding it on.

the screws on the arm rest are stripped.... any suggestions?[/quote]

Yeah had the same problem. take one of the good screws you have and get a drill bit that is just as wide or a lil less than the screw. drill out the head the top should just pop out. that way you wont ream out the hole and can just go to the hardware store and get replacements.
